It is native to the dry, rocky areas and open woodlands of the Appalachian mountains. Use creeping phlox as a ground cover in sunny areas, along rock walls, as an edging and on slopes.

    Forms a mat of semi-evergreen foliage 4-6 in. 2 plants cover 3 sq. No. 1 bareroot. Blooms steadily in early to mid spring. Thrives even in poor soils.
    • Comments: Pristine white flowers give a flirty wink with intriguing violet-purple eyes. This stunning ground cover grows just about anywhere with very little effort. Bright, cheery colour appears quickly in late spring amid the needle-like, semi-evergreen leaves to create a lush carpet, even in poor, dry, sandy soil. Looks fabulous in borders and creeping over rock gardens! When contrasting colours are planted together they create a patchwork of glorious hues that flood your landscape for a breath taking effect. Phlox subulata. Masses of star-blooms form the perfect groundcover. More blooms per plant than many other varieties of creeping phlox. Tolerant to adverse growing conditions.
